Visitor Visa Requirements

Short-stay tourist visa rules between Spain and Guinea-Bissau. To live, work, or study long-term in Guinea-Bissau, you'll need a separate residence or work visa — check Guinea-Bissau's immigration authority.

Spain passport

Spain passport holder visiting Guinea-Bissau

Visa on Arrival
Spain passport holders can obtain a visa on arrival in Guinea-Bissau.
Guinea-Bissau passport

Guinea-Bissau passport holder visiting Spain

Visa Required
Guinea-Bissau passport holders need a visa to enter Spain.

What's the weather like in Guinea-Bissau compared to Spain?

The average high temperature in Bissau is 90°F, compared to 68°F in Madrid. Bissau receives around 69.1 in of rainfall per year, while Madrid gets 16.6 in.

What language do they speak in Guinea-Bissau?

The official languages in Guinea-Bissau are Portuguese and Upper Guinea Creole. In Spain, the official languages are Basque, Catalan, Galician and Spanish.
